State secrecy fuelling public cynicism

“THE original Freedom of Information Act may have been winded but hasn’t yet been stretchered off the pitch,” Ombudsman and Information Commissioner Emily O’Reilly told a UCC conference at the weekend.

One sensed that her use of the word “yet” had a particular poignancy in relation to the Freedom of Information Act (FoI).

“FoI is going through a rather fractious period and needs, cool, clear and to some extent, disinterested voices to remind us of it original rationale,” she explained.
